The solar constant is a flux density measuring mean solar electromagnetic radiation per unit area.
Earth s solar constant a.
The solar constant includes all types of solar radiation other than neutrinos not just the visible light.

Solar constant the total radiation energy received from the sun per unit of time per unit of area on a theoretical surface perpendicular to the sun s rays and at earth s mean distance from the sun.
